WebOct 29, 2024 · 4. Tasks with Fixed Rate. To schedule a method trigger at a fixed internal, we can use the fixedRate parameter in the @Scheduled annotation. Let’s take an example, where we want to execute method every 1 seconds: @Scheduled(fixedRate = 1000) public void sayHello(){ LOG.info("Hello from our simple scheduled method"); } 5. WebDec 12, 2024 · To use the method @Scheduled (fixedRateString) for durations, you could use a String with the standard duration: @Scheduled (fixedRateString = "PT45S") The prefix PT is for ISO-8601 standard and in this example, it's mean the duration of 45 seconds.
